AN AUSTRIAN MAHOGANY SIDEBOARD
CIRCA 1800
The hinged rectangular top with two shelves to the reverse, above two simulated frieze drawers and a pair of doors enclosing a plain interior fitted with one shelf, part of the metalwork replaced, minor losses
102 cm. high x 118 cm. wide x 59 cm. deep
Provenance
The property of a descendant of Maximilian Egon II, Füt zu Fütenberg (1863-1941)
